World Bank Small AI for Development Hackathon 2026
Applications are open for the 2026 World Bank Group Small AI for Development Hackathon Challenge. The competition invites innovators to develop AI solutions for development challenges in the Global South. African participants are strongly encouraged. Deadline: October 6, 2026.
ACU Early Career Conference Grants 2026/2027 for African Researchers
Applications are open for the Association of Commonwealth Universities (ACU) Early Career Conference Grants 2026/2027. These grants help emerging researchers attend international conferences in Commonwealth countries, covering travel, accommodation, and registration. Applicants must be presenting at the conference.
AFRICAI Travel Grants β MICCAI 2026 for African AI Researchers
The AFRICAI Workshop at MICCAI 2026 has secured dedicated funding to support participation by African researchers in medical AI. Travel grants cover conference attendance, accommodation, and travel for exceptional researchers from Africa who submit papers to the AFRICAI workshop.
European University Institute Jean Monnet Fellowships 2027 β β¬2,850/month
Applications are open for the European University Institute Jean Monnet Fellowships 2027 for PhD scholars. Fellows spend one academic year at EUI in Florence, Italy, working on their doctoral research. The grant is β¬2,850 per month. Deadline: September 26, 2026.
CIFAR Azrieli Global Scholars Program 2027 β CDN $100,000
The CIFAR Azrieli Global Scholars Program 2027/2029 offers CDN $100,000 in research funding over two years for early-career researchers worldwide including Africans. Scholars join CIFAR research programmes and benefit from international collaboration and mentorship.

FAO Young Professionals Programme (YPP) 2026 β Career Opportunity
The FAO Young Professionals Programme (YPP) 2026 is a career-track recruitment initiative for talented young professionals from developing countries including Africa. Selected candidates start careers as international civil servants at FAO. Priority given to candidates from least developed and underrepresented countries.

Commonwealth Masters Scholarships 2027/2028 β Open
The Commonwealth Scholarship Commission has opened applications for Commonwealth Masters Scholarships 2027/2028. These scholarships fund citizens of eligible Commonwealth countries for full-time Master's study at a UK university. A flagship programme for African students since 1959.
